Ecosyste.ms: Awesome

An open API service indexing awesome lists of open source software.

Awesome Lists | Featured Topics | Projects

Unix

Unix is a powerful, multiuser, multitasking operating system originally developed at AT&T Bell Labs in the 1960s. Known for its portability, efficiency, and flexibility, Unix has influenced many other operating systems, including Linux and the various BSD (Berkeley Software Distribution) systems. This topic covers the history, architecture, and key features of Unix, as well as its various derivatives and implementations. It also explores Unix’s impact on modern computing, including its role in the development of networking, security, and software development practices.

https://github.com/j256/simplemagic

Simple file magic number and content-type library which provides mime-type determination from files and byte arrays

java magic mime unix

Last synced: 12 Nov 2024

https://github.com/amphp/socket

Non-blocking socket and TLS functionality for PHP based on Amp.

amphp async client io non-blocking php server socket ssl tcp tls udp unix

Last synced: 11 Nov 2024

https://github.com/pirate/bash-utils

A collection of hand-crafted bash scripts for various common tasks.

bash bash-library bash-scripting cloudflare dns dotfiles letsencrypt shell-scripts tools unix

Last synced: 30 Oct 2024

https://github.com/jserv/unix-v1

Restoration of 1st Edition UNIX kernel sources from Bell Laboratories

pdp-11 research-unix simh unix

Last synced: 10 Nov 2024

https://github.com/sheerun/dotfiles

Dotfiles meet chocolate and unicorns

dotfiles shell unix vim zsh

Last synced: 29 Oct 2024

https://github.com/phillbush/pmenu

A pie-menu in xlib and imlib2.

c imlib2 menu pie-menu unix x11 xlib xrender xshape

Last synced: 05 Nov 2024

https://github.com/larrykollar/Unix-Text-Processing

Recreated sources for the book "UNIX Text Processing," published in 1987.

formatting gnu-troff groff publishing text-processing unix utp utp-revival

Last synced: 08 Aug 2024

https://github.com/troglobit/pimd

PIM-SM/SSM multicast routing for UNIX and Linux

bsd bsd-license c linux multicast pim-router pim-sm pim-ssm pimd router unix

Last synced: 09 Nov 2024

https://github.com/bahamas10/ysap

You Suck at Programming - Dave Eddy

bash linux shell-scripting unix

Last synced: 14 Nov 2024

https://github.com/Evidlo/passhole

A secure hole for your passwords (KeePass CLI)

keepass password-manager unix

Last synced: 01 Nov 2024

https://github.com/orhun/zps

A small utility for listing and reaping zombie processes on GNU/Linux.

gnu-linux linux linux-utility process-management unix zombie-processes

Last synced: 14 Nov 2024

https://github.com/tencent/bqlog

Maybe the world's fastest logging library, originating from the client of the top mobile game Honor of Kings, is lightweight, works on PC, mobile, and servers, supports C#, Java, and C++, and is well adapted to Unity and Unreal engines. 可能是全球最快的日志库,源自最成功的手游之一《王者荣耀》客户端,轻量级,适用于PC、移动设备和服务器,支持C#、Java、C++,并对Unity、Unreal引擎做了良好适配。

cpp cross-platform csharp gamedev high-performance ios java linux logging mac ndk posix unity unix unreal windows

Last synced: 14 Nov 2024

https://github.com/PurritoBin/PurritoBin

fast, minimalistic, encrypted command line paste-bin

docker encrypted-storage-clients openbsd pastebin pastebin-service unix

Last synced: 11 Nov 2024

https://github.com/purritobin/purritobin

fast, minimalistic, encrypted command line paste-bin

docker encrypted-storage-clients openbsd pastebin pastebin-service unix

Last synced: 10 Oct 2024

https://github.com/initware/initware

The InitWare Suite of Middleware allows you to manage services and system resources as logical entities called units. Its main component is a service management ("init") system.

bsd dbus freebsd init init-system initware linux manager middleware openbsd service system systemd unix

Last synced: 10 Oct 2024

https://github.com/ezekg/xo

Command line utility that composes regular expression matches.

cli cli-utilities cli-utility golang regular-expression unix

Last synced: 01 Nov 2024

https://github.com/cl-unix-cybernetics/cl-unix-cybernetics

UNIX system administration in Common Lisp

common-lisp shell ssh sysadmin unix

Last synced: 28 Oct 2024

https://github.com/nicolas-van/multirun

A minimalist init process designed for Docker

c docker docker-container init linux unix

Last synced: 13 Nov 2024

https://github.com/mdom/dategrep

print lines matching a time range

command-line-tool daterange grep logging perl timestamp unix

Last synced: 14 Nov 2024

https://github.com/vv9k/pkger

Automate building RPMs and DEBs as well as other artifacts on multiple Linux distributions, versions and architectures using Docker/Podman

deb docker pkg rpm unix

Last synced: 31 Oct 2024

https://github.com/phillbush/shod

mouse-based window manager that can tile windows inside floating containers

tiling tiling-window-manager unix window-manager wm x11 x11-wm xlib

Last synced: 07 Nov 2024

https://github.com/zhiburt/expectrl

A rust library for controlling interactive programs in a pseudo-terminal

console expect hacktoberfest pexpect process processes pty rexpect rust terminal tty unix

Last synced: 09 Nov 2024

https://github.com/troglobit/uftpd

FTP/TFTP server for Linux that just works™

c finit ftp-server ftpd ftpd-server inetd linux tftp-server tftpd unix

Last synced: 27 Oct 2024

https://github.com/nbedos/cistern

A terminal UI for Unix to monitor Continuous Integration pipelines from the command line. Current integrations include GitLab, Azure DevOps, Travis CI, AppVeyor and CircleCI.

appveyor azure-devops ci circleci cli gitlab golang travis tui unix

Last synced: 27 Sep 2024

https://github.com/pete/cats

Implementations of cat(1) from various sources.

bsd c gnu history limbo plan9 unix

Last synced: 30 Oct 2024

https://github.com/oliverbenns/john-carmack-plan

An archive of John Carmack’s .plan files in readable markdown format

carmack doom doom-2 quake quake-engine quake2 retrogaming unix wolfenstein wolfenstein-3d

Last synced: 04 Nov 2024

https://github.com/xwmx/hosts

A command line hosts file editor in one portable script.

bash blocklists cli command-line hostname hosts linux macos networking shell unix

Last synced: 31 Oct 2024

https://github.com/cfg2html/cfg2html

cfg2html is a UNIX shell script similar to supportinfo, getsysinfo or get_config, except that it creates a HTML (and plain ASCII) system documentation for HP-UX, SCO-UNIX, AIX, Sun OS and Linux systems. Plug-ins for SAP, Oracle, Informix, Serviceguard, Fiber Channel/SAN, TIP/ix, OpenText (IXOS/LEA), SN Mass Storage like MAS, EMC, EVA, XPs, Network Node Manager and DataProtector etc. are included. The first versions of cfg2html were written for HP-UX. Meanwhile the cfg2html HP-UX stream was ported to all major *NIX platforms and small embedded systems.

aix ascii collector embedded-systems hp-ux html linux nix-platforms shell shell-script sunos swissarmyknife system-information unix

Last synced: 13 Nov 2024

https://github.com/shmuelamar/cbox

convert any python function to unix-style command

cli command pipes python python3 shell shellscript unix

Last synced: 14 Nov 2024

https://github.com/phillbush/xnotify

read notifications from stdin and pop them up on the screen

c imlib2 notification notifications unix x11 xlib

Last synced: 27 Oct 2024

https://github.com/enkisoftware/glfw-cmake-starter

Use CMake to create a project with GLFW - Multi-platform Windows, Linux and MacOS.

c c-plusplus cmake cpp gamedev glfw linux macos multi-platform opengl unix windows

Last synced: 14 Nov 2024

https://github.com/nixcraft/domain-check-2

Domain Expiration Check Shell Script Forked and Maintained by nixCraft

bash domain-name linux macos scripting-language sh shell unix whois

Last synced: 05 Nov 2024

https://github.com/craigbarnes/dte

A small, configurable console text editor (mirrored from https://gitlab.com/craigbarnes/dte)

c c99 console console-application editor editors emacs minimalist posix terminal terminal-app terminal-based text-editor tty tui unix

Last synced: 13 Nov 2024

https://github.com/troglobit/mcjoin

Simple multicast testing application

client-server ipv4 ipv6 linux multicast multicast-applications testing unix

Last synced: 01 Nov 2024

https://github.com/pablolec/neoss

:heavy_check_mark: User-friendly and detailed socket statistics with a Terminal UI.

blessed command-line connection cybersecurity educational linux linux-shell monitoring network networking node-js nodejs sockets terminal tui typescript unix unix-command

Last synced: 13 Nov 2024

https://github.com/commander-cli/cmd

A simple package to execute shell commands on linux, windows and osx

cmd golang linux osx shell terminal unix windows

Last synced: 03 Nov 2024

https://github.com/pmq20/libautoupdate

Cross-platform C library that enables your application to auto-update itself in place.

auto-update auto-updater autoupdate autoupdater cross-platform unix windows

Last synced: 13 Nov 2024

https://github.com/LendingHome/pipe_operator

Elixir/Unix style pipe operations in Ruby - PROOF OF CONCEPT

elixir pipe-operator proposal ruby unix

Last synced: 03 Aug 2024

https://github.com/twelvesec/rootend

A *nix Enumerator & Auto Privilege Escalation tool.

enumerator escalation hacking hackthebox linux privilege tool unix

Last synced: 04 Aug 2024

https://github.com/mesalock-linux/mesabox

A collection of core system utilities written in Rust for Unix-like systems (and now Windows)

busybox command-line-tool coreutils rust shell toybox unix

Last synced: 11 Nov 2024

https://github.com/ibara/pl0c

Self-hosting PL/0 to C compiler to teach basic compiler construction from a practical, hands-on perspective.

c code-generation code-generator code-generators compilation compiler compilers compiling freebsd lexer linux netbsd openbsd parser pascal pl-0 recursive-descent recursive-descent-parser unix

Last synced: 10 Oct 2024

https://github.com/rwtodd/Go.Sed

An implementation of sed in Go. Just because!

golang sed unix

Last synced: 27 Oct 2024

https://github.com/eneserdogan/trino

Trino: Master your translations with command line!

api cli cloud google shell tool translate trino unix

Last synced: 02 Nov 2024

https://github.com/troglobit/tetris

Micro Tetris™, based on the 1989 IOCCC Obfuscated Tetris by John Tromp

ansi-colors c tetris tetris-clone unix

Last synced: 27 Oct 2024

https://github.com/mohd-akram/st

C port of Ken Thompson's Space Travel

c game ken-thompson space space-travel unix

Last synced: 13 Nov 2024

https://github.com/zmeadows/lldbg

A lightweight native GUI for LLDB.

c clang cpp debugger gcc gdb gui imgui linux lldb llvm macos osx unix

Last synced: 04 Aug 2024

https://github.com/ibara/mg

OpenBSD Mg editor. Portable Public Domain Micro Emacs for *BSD, Cygwin, Linux, Mac OS X.

bsd c editor openbsd text text-editor unix

Last synced: 10 Oct 2024

https://github.com/PabloLec/neoss

:heavy_check_mark: User-friendly and detailed socket statistics with a Terminal UI.

blessed command-line connection cybersecurity educational linux linux-shell monitoring network networking node-js nodejs sockets terminal tui typescript unix unix-command

Last synced: 02 Nov 2024

https://github.com/fmbenhassine/unix-stream

Turn Java 8 Streams into Unix like pipelines

java-8 pipeline unix unix-command

Last synced: 12 Oct 2024

https://github.com/rzvncj/xCHM

xCHM is a cross-platform GPL frontend for CHMLIB (http://www.jedrea.com/chmlib/) written with the wxWidgets framework.

chm cplusplus freebsd gtk linux macos unix viewer windows wxwidgets

Last synced: 06 Aug 2024

https://github.com/rpranshu/Autopwn

A simple bash based metasploit automation tool!

bash eternalblue linux metasploit meterpreter ngrok reverse-tcp-payload unix

Last synced: 07 Nov 2024

https://github.com/briandowns/sky-island

FaaS platform for running raw Go functions.

containers freebsd functions-as-a-service go golang jails kernel serverless unix zfs

Last synced: 14 Nov 2024

https://github.com/mnhrdt/imscript

a collection of small and standalone utilities for image processing, written in C

c cli command-line filtering image-processing images mathematical-morphology noise pde shell suckless terminal unix

Last synced: 09 Oct 2024

https://github.com/evilpan/hidemyass

A little post-exploit tool that carefully clean *NIX access logs

hidemyass lastlog unix utmp wtmp

Last synced: 27 Oct 2024

https://github.com/ariasmn/ugm

A terminal based UNIX user and group browser

cli functional go golang groups linux tui unix users

Last synced: 04 Nov 2024

https://github.com/mrzool/dotfiles

Config files for my *nix systems

bash config dotfiles unix vim

Last synced: 07 Nov 2024

https://github.com/rouben/zfswatcher

ZFS pool monitoring and notification daemon

bsd go golang gpl gplv3 linux monitoring solaris unix zfs

Last synced: 30 Oct 2024

https://github.com/ColleagueRiley/RGFW

A multi-platform single-header very simple-to-use framework library for creating GUI Libraries or simple GUI programs.

cocoa cross-platform directx glfw graphics gui library lightweight macos macosx opengl pure-c rsgl silicon silicon-h single-header unix vulkan winapi xlib

Last synced: 04 Sep 2024

https://github.com/jonschlinkert/normalize-path

Normalize file path slashes to be unix-like forward slashes. Used by chokidar, anymatch, and many others!

file file-path filepath javascript jonschlinkert node nodejs path posix slash unix windows

Last synced: 29 Oct 2024

https://github.com/xorhash/fh

file history with ed(1), diff(1), awk(1), sed(1) and sh(1)

unix

Last synced: 06 Nov 2024

https://github.com/GrayJack/coreutils

Core utils re-implementation for UNIX/UNIX-like systems written in Rust

coreutils hacktoberfest rust rust-lang unix

Last synced: 08 Aug 2024

https://github.com/grayjack/coreutils

Core utils re-implementation for UNIX/UNIX-like systems written in Rust

coreutils hacktoberfest rust rust-lang unix

Last synced: 30 Oct 2024

https://github.com/drapegnik/bsu

🎓Repository for university labs on FAMCS, BSU

algorithms bsu cryptography data-mining famcs labs numerical-analysis science study unix

Last synced: 27 Oct 2024

https://github.com/sjmulder/trickle

600 baud pipe and terminal.

baud pipe textprocess unix utility

Last synced: 27 Oct 2024

https://github.com/duncaen/lobase

Port of the OpenBSD userland to Linux.

coreutils linux openbsd unix utils

Last synced: 26 Sep 2024

https://github.com/autoconf-archive/autoconf-archive

A mirror of the GNU Autoconf Archive, a collection of more than 500 macros for GNU Autoconf that have been contributed as free software by friendly supporters of the cause from all over the Internet.

autoconf-archive autotools gnu-autoconf portability system-programming unix

Last synced: 09 Nov 2024

https://github.com/phillbush/xprompt

A dmenu rip-off with contextual completion

c dmenu dmenu-replacement input-method unix x11 xim xlib

Last synced: 27 Oct 2024

https://github.com/elmindreda/duff

Command-line utility for finding duplicate files

c duplicate-files unix

Last synced: 27 Oct 2024

https://github.com/rofl0r/jobflow

distribute and coordinate work using parallel processes (like GNU parallel, but much faster and memory-efficient)

c fast gnu-parallel lightweight parallel pipes process unix

Last synced: 27 Oct 2024

https://github.com/shellshoccar-jpn/kotoriotoko

KOTORIOTOKO (little bird man) -- Extremely Compatible and Sustainable Twitter Application Written in Shell Script

bourne-shell posix shellscript twitter unix

Last synced: 16 Oct 2024

https://github.com/chip/pathos

pathos - CLI for editing a PATH env variable

bash bubbles bubbletea cli env environment-variables go golang path shell unix zsh

Last synced: 04 Nov 2024

https://github.com/ibara/8088ify

The famous Intel 8080 CP/M 2.2 to Intel 8086/8088 MS-DOS assembly language translator.

8080 8086 8088 assembler assembly c cp-m cpm dos ibm-pc intel ms-dos msdos open-watcom retro retrocomputer retrocomputing transpiler unix x86

Last synced: 12 Oct 2024

https://github.com/phillbush/xclickroot

click on root window and run a command

unix x11 xlib

Last synced: 27 Oct 2024

https://github.com/stevelauc/understanding-unix-linux-programming

Source code of Understanding Unix/Linux Programming. The book provides example code in C, I would like to replicate it in Rust.

c linux rust system-programming unix

Last synced: 28 Oct 2024

https://github.com/nschneid/unix-text-commands

Unix Text Processing Command Reference

command-line nlp reference text-processing unix

Last synced: 08 Nov 2024

https://github.com/pwittchen/learning-linux

learning Linux (Unix) and collecting resources about it

linux notes unix

Last synced: 07 Nov 2024

https://github.com/ShellShoccar-jpn/Parsrs

CSV, JSON, XML text parsers and generators written in pure POSIX shellscript

csv json posix shellscript unix xml

Last synced: 17 Aug 2024

https://github.com/troglobit/mrouted

The original DVMRP (dynamic multicast routing) implementation for UNIX

bsd gre igmpv3 ipip linux mroute multicast multicast-routing rsvp unix

Last synced: 27 Oct 2024

https://github.com/shellshoccar-jpn/parsrs

CSV, JSON, XML text parsers and generators written in pure POSIX shellscript

csv json posix shellscript unix xml

Last synced: 16 Oct 2024

https://github.com/18alantom/fex

A command-line file explorer prioritizing quick navigation.

cli file-explorer tool tui unix zig zsh

Last synced: 08 Nov 2024